#c82428 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c82428 is composed of 78.4% red, 14.1%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 82% magenta, 80% yellow and 21.6% black. It has a hue angle of 358.5 degrees, a saturation of 69.5% and a lightness of 46.3%. #c82428 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4850 with #910000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

#c82428 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c82428 has RGB values of R:200, G:36,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.82, Y:0.8, K:0.22. Its decimal value is 13116456.
